Senate president receives Australian ambassador

Senate President Faisal Al-Fayez on Sunday met with Australian Ambassador to the Kingdom Bernard Lynch, and discussed with him a number of Middle East issues, as well as relations between the two friendly countries, and the importance of strengthening and developing them, especially in economic spheres.

Al-Fayez spoke about Jordan’s firm positions, under the leadership of His Majesty King Abdullah II, towards various issues in the region, indicating that His Majesty has constantly affirmed that there is no solution to the Arab-Israeli conflict except through international legitimacy resolutions related to the Palestinian issue, and on the basis of the two-state solution.

For his part, Ambassador Lynch stressed that Jordan and Australia enjoy solid relations, calling for their further strengthening in various fields, and for increasing cooperation between the two countries to serve common interests.

At the same time, the Australian diplomat pointed to the importance of coordinating joint efforts to bring peace to the region, as well as addressing the coronavirus pandemic and its various repercussions.
